Atellica DT 250 Analyzer
Atellica DT 250 Analyzer from Siemens Healthineers is a compact, fully automated drug-testing analyzer that combines high throughput, an extensive test menu, and ease of use for modern clinical and non-clinical laboratories. The system optimizes workflows in drug testing, toxicology, therapeutic drug monitoring, and sample validity testing by reducing manual steps and time to result.
ґAtellica DT 250 delivers clinical-grade result quality in a benchtop format, previously available only on large floor-standing systems, and is suitable for use in healthcare settings (physician offices, hospitals) as well as in forensic medicine, workplace safety, addiction treatment, and military laboratories.
Key benefits:
High throughput — up to 225 tests/hour using two reagents, with first results available in approximately 8 minutes.
Extensive test menu — support for more than 65 immunochemical assays for drugs of abuse testing, therapeutic drug monitoring, and toxicology in urine, plasma, and serum.
Compact benchtop design — performance of large systems in a benchtop format, minimizing footprint and facilitating easy integration into laboratory environments.
Intuitive and easy operation — the system is easy to learn for personnel of all qualification levels, reducing handling time and operator errors.
Reagent and channel flexibility — up to three reagents simultaneously and 10 open channels for user-defined tests or menu expansion.
Large sample capacity — up to 95 barcoded samples on board, increasing operational autonomy and processing efficiency.
Automatic sample validity testing — detection of urine adulteration, dilution, and tampering prior to analysis, preventing delays in reporting results.
Characteristics
| System type | Benchtop fully automated toxicology analyzer |
|---|---|
| Analysis method | Immunochemical (Syva EMIT) |
| Time to first result | ≈ 8 minutes |
| Sample processing | Automatic dilution, handling of primary and secondary tubes, microcubes |
| Reagent handling | Up to 3 reagents simultaneously |
| Reagent control | Real-time monitoring of reagent inventory |
| Purpose | Determination of drugs of abuse, medications, toxicology analysis, therapeutic drug monitoring |
|---|---|
| Throughput | Up to 340 tests/hour (1 reagent) Up to 225 tests/hour (2 reagents) Up to 120 tests/hour (3 reagents) |
| Sample capacity | Up to 95 barcoded samples |
| Number of channels | Up to 10 open channels |
| Reagent capacity | Up to 48 positions or 23 double positions for two-reagent methods |
| Dimensions (W × D × H) | ≈ 880 × 700 × 660 mm |
